The snow has finally come to Cincinnati… barely. And a day late of Christmas I might add. But I’ll take something over nothing, and I’m banking that there’s a lot more to come. And while I love looking at the snow from the comfort of my house wrapped in a bundle of blankets, I don’t enjoy venturing out into the cold as much.

It’s important to have the essential snow gear items handy when it comes time to pack on the layers and stay warm. Some of my essentials include a pair of warm gloves that still allow me to function and text. These gloves from Urban Outfitters look and feel warm, and still allow your fingers to function with your phone.

Also, too keep my ears warm; I love wearing a cozy headband style ear muffs. I like wearing these because they allow me to still do my hair and look composed and not hide my entire face under layers. Etsy has a great selection of warm headbands to choose from. This grey one is adorable and has a great knot detail, which adds the perfect amount of style.

Additionally, everyone needs a nice cozy scarf to wrap around him or her and help avoid the flu. I go for the heavier ones for extra warmth and I like the look of more layers for a scarf.  This cable knit scarf from The Gap does the trick. It comes in grey and black which are both great colors for matching with a multitude of outfits.

Finally, once you get out of the cold and back into the comfort of a heated room, be sure to throw on our favorite pair of slippers. I love this pair form Target because they will keep your feet nice and fuzy and warm but will still allow you to walk around the house without slipping and sliding everywhere.
